Deciphering Symbolic Significance in Slot Machines

Slot machine symbols serve dual roles: they are visual cues designed for player attraction, and they are integral to the game’s payout structure. Historically, symbols such as fruits, bells, and bars have defined traditional themes. However, the advent of digital and themed slot machines has led to a diversification of symbolography aimed at creating immersive experiences.
